Power

It is believed that 1 kW of heat is required to heat 10 m 2 of a dwelling. Thus, for a house with an area of 240 m 2 you will need a gas boiler with a two-circuit wall-mounted 24 kW. Data on power can be found in the technical data sheet for a particular model, and this information is very often indicated on the package.

It is worth paying attention to the fact that the amount of heat required to heat an apartment or a private house depends largely on the degree of its thermal insulation. Therefore, it is recommended to take care of this in advance.

Level of comfort

Due to the fact that the temperature of the outside air varies depending on the weather conditions, there is a need for monitoring the operation of the heating unit. Today you can choose the model with the following type of regulation:

  • Single stage.
  • Two-stage.
  • Three-step.

In the first case, it is meant to configure the operation only in one particular mode. To control the temperature too high, the device must be turned off.

In models with two-stage power control, one of two modes can be selected: for warmer or cold outside temperatures. In comparison with the previous version, this one is more convenient in operation. In addition, the possibility of switching the burner operation mode increases the operating time of the device.

Models with three-stage control are also convenient and last longer. However, such devices are much more expensive, so most often consumers opt for the second option.

How to find a good manufacturer?

High quality and excellent reputation of the equipment are far from the only points to be paid attention to when choosing a gas dual-wall gas boiler (the price of these devices is indicated below). After all, not every foreign model is adapted to work in Russian conditions. Often, imported equipment is very sensitive to the quality of the coolant. When the voltage jumps in the mains, electronics goes out of order.

Another important point is the availability of service. After all, during the frost, procrastination can become catastrophic for the entire heating system. It is unacceptable for the situation when parts for repair need to be bought in a neighboring area or country.
